Intégration des Points de Spawn dans Unity

Cette leçon couvre la création de points de spawn pour les ennemis et les joueurs dans Unity. Apprenez à les placer et à les manipuler efficacement.

Détails de la leçon

Description de la leçon

Dans cette leçon, nous allons détailler le processus de création de points de spawn pour les ennemis et le joueur dans un jeu Unity. Vous apprendrez à utiliser les Empty Game Objects pour définir les emplacements de spawn et à organiser ces points de manière structurée afin de maintenir une hiérarchie propre.

Nous commencerons par sélectionner un champ de jeu puis par créer et renommer des objets vides qui serviront de points de spawn. Vous apprendrez également à dupliquer et repositionner ces objets pour obtenir une distribution homogène des points de spawn sur le terrain. Enfin, nous aborderons la mise en place de ces points dans le script du GameManager afin de gérer leurs interactions en jeu.

Cette méthode permet de garantir que le joueur et les ennemis apparaissent correctement sans entrer en collision avec le décor, en respectant les coordonnées définies pour chaque point de spawn. En suivant ces étapes, vous serez en mesure de créer un environnement de jeu plus dynamique et flexible.

Objectifs de cette leçon

Les objectifs de cette vidéo sont de montrer comment :

  • Créer et positionner des points de spawn pour les joueurs et les ennemis.
  • Maintenir une hiérarchie de jeu lisible et organisée.
  • Intégrer ces points de spawn dans un script de gestion de jeu.

Prérequis pour cette leçon

Avant de suivre cette vidéo, il est recommandé d'avoir des connaissances de base sur :

  • Unity et son interface utilisateur.
  • La manipulation des Empty Game Objects.
  • La script en C# pour Unity.

Métiers concernés

Cette méthodologie est particulièrement utile pour les :

  • Développeurs de jeux vidéo.
  • Designers de niveaux.
  • Concepteurs de gameplay.

Alternatives et ressources

En alternative à l'utilisation d'Empty Game Objects, vous pouvez envisager :

  • Les visual scripting tools tels que Bolt pour ceux qui préfèrent une approche visuelle de la logique du jeu.
  • Utiliser des objets préfabriqués déjà configurés comme points de spawn.

Questions & Réponses

Une hiérarchie de jeu lisible et organisée facilite la gestion et le débogage des objets de jeu, permettant de trouver et de modifier les éléments plus facilement.
En vérifiant attentivement les coordonnées de chaque point de spawn et en s'assurant qu'ils ne se superposent pas aux éléments du décor dans l'éditeur Unity.
Les Empty Game Objects offrent une flexibilité et une simplicité d'utilisation, permettant de positionner des points de spawn sans nécessiter de ressources graphiques supplémentaires.